Who We Are
The vision of the Shelterwood Collective borrows roots from the forestry term shelterwood—a method of regeneration involving thoughtfully preserving mature trees to create a canopy under which new growth has the opportunity to flourish.
Our mission is to cultivate whole person healing for collective well-being. We exist to foster social change through cooperative and reciprocal models for work and life. Vitality, courage, and integrity are our core values.
We are rooted in a commitment to restoration, sustainability, and new life. Our work begins with our practitioner collective and extends out to the individuals, couples, families, and communities we nurture, support, and advocate for.

Shelterwood Collective was founded in 2011 by Nicole Greenwald and Bethanne Kinmonth. They shared a vision for a grassroots therapy and wellness collective rooted in community, beauty, soulfulness, and sustainability. What began as a thoughtful shared space for therapists to practice in community has grown into a network of healing practitioners and wellness professionals across the state of Washington. We are now supported by a small team.
